Contents

versions

QB version: quickbooks enterprise solutions 20.0

O.S. host version: Windows Server 2019 Essentials

description

problem: quickbooks scheduled local backups are failing. backups are configured via the desktop app as follows...

file > back up company > create local backup > local & next > only schedule future backups > new

qb backup details.jpg

The backup is set to mon. - fri. at 1am and a local directory that exists. However, the backup files never get created. The backup is supposed to run under the windows task scheduler and can be viewed within it as seen below. It will be listed using the name of your company file and an epoch timestamp when the backup task was created.

qb backup task.jpg

root cause

Upon review of the task, it was noticed that the "Configure for:" parameter was set to the wrong operating system.

qb backup task properties.jpg

resolution

work-around

Set the "Configure for:" parameter to the correct O.S. and the backups should complete successfully. However, you will likely have a new problem with quickbooks unable to manage that backup task. First the Day and maybe time settings will be lost when subsequently viewing the backup with in quickbooks as seen below.
